RE: Searching the App Store Question

2016-08-21 Thread M. Taylor
Hello Dan,

Yes, while one can use a three-finger, swipe-down gesture to change display 
pages, it is sometimes necessary to first, touch the screen with one finger in 
order to activate focus.  

So, when you're ready to scroll down, first, simply single-finger touch the 
screen immediately followed by the three-finger, swipe-down gesture.

Mark

Re: app store question

2015-12-23 Thread Arnold Schmidt
Download should be for apps you have already acquired in the past, and you just 
want to download them again.  Get is for new apps.  

Arnold Schmidt

RE: using the app store question.

2013-05-13 Thread Sieghard Weitzel
Hi Simon,

 

If you can sign in to the Apple Store on the computer and not on the phone
it means that you either type your email or your password incorrectly. There
are a few things you can do:

 

First, I have a keyboard shortcut set up for my email address since many
websites ask for my email to log in. I use EEP (double e and a p) for my
personal email and EEB (that's a double E and a B) for my business email.
Any 2 or 3 letter combination is fine, but it's good to use a letter
combination that doesn't necessarily happen a lot at the beginning of a
word.

You can set up keyboard shortcuts in Settings, General, Keyboard and
Shortcuts.

Tap the Add button at the top right of the screen, then fill in your word,
phrase or email address and the shortcut you want to use.

When you type the shortcut, for example, if you set up SW for Simon Wong,
then after you type SW you have to make sure you type a space or return
because that is what tells iOS that this shortcut is supposed to expand.
That usually means that after you type the email shortcut in a login field
you type a space, but it's a good idea to delete that space again because
some websites won't recognize your email address if there is a space behind
it.

 

Now, as for the password, you can't use shortcuts here for security reasons.
I suggest you open an app like Notes and practice typing your password which
allows you to review it afterwards letter by letter to make sure you have it
correct especially if there is upper and lower case, numbers and/or special
characters.

It is also a good idea to flick out of the password field and back into it
to hear Voiceover say 8 characters, 10 characters or whatever the number of
characters in your password is. Since the characters are hidden you only
hear character, but at least Voiceover says how many characters there are
and if you know how many characters your password has at least you know that
you didn't accidently type a character too many or are short a character.

 

 

Good luck,

Sieghard
